Okay, so it’s actually “Hardy Heron”, but “Hungry Hungry Hippo” is obviously a superior code name.
Ubuntu.com: Ubuntu 8.04 Beta Release
Among teh shiny:
Xorg 7.3
The latest Xorg, Xorg 7.3, is available in Hardy, with an emphasis on better autoconfiguration with a minimal configuration file. This Beta brings a new Screen Resolution utility that allows users to dynamically [...]

Apparently there’s a major, show-stopping bug with Xubuntu’s upgrade manager:
Upgrading from Xubuntu 6.06
——————————————–
NOTE: There is a recently discovered bug which makes upgrading via the graphical update-manager crash and leave the upgrade process in a state that can only be recovered from by dropping to the command line.
